Output 58b194c0b97fd68ed79a6fa9f7f22bae6aae17dd8004a7a2e52a989fe3e9906f:24

value
18593218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6737678aa074fdba1e805f64f621c0f0ce40a3d OP_EQUAL
address
3KnL329qMUK3mCW5vv6vXX5AqzEsuPgqcT
transaction
58b194c0b97fd68ed79a6fa9f7f22bae6aae17dd8004a7a2e52a989fe3e9906f
spent
true